>> I have an unusual request. A couple who has been repairing an old stone home with lime mortar want to finish with clay plasters inside. However, although the existing finish is quite irregular, most of the stones are covered with lime or lime wash. Has anyone tried sticking a clay plaster on top of lime? I have never done that. I am worried that over time it will fall off. 
>> 
>> I had thought to add a bit of lime to the clay mix in order to help it stick, but I would rather avoid it if possible. It would be great to be able to work without gloves…
